Output 8dd94ba5dc6aecedf89fde5ceed1db1c8dacfc4c9792a7e347b3f9fb2fd974aa:1

value
148897689
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 894b4eac056f54dddf38818f6b74353e36de430e OP_EQUALVERIFY OP_CHECKSIG
address
1DWwnj2RFPJNBnZGKRoyQBVjCUoj1ZsDpH
transaction
8dd94ba5dc6aecedf89fde5ceed1db1c8dacfc4c9792a7e347b3f9fb2fd974aa
confirmations
517895
spent
true